The problem is clear: the very tools that promise connectivity are fragmenting us. Social media algorithms feed echo chambers, remote work erodes daily in‑person rituals, and the digital divide leaves the most vulnerable isolated. Civic engagement is at an all‑time low, trust in local institutions wavers, and the sense of belonging that once anchored neighborhoods is slipping into the background of a hyper‑individualistic culture.
The solution lies in a hybrid renaissance—combining the reach of technology with the warmth of face‑to‑face interaction. Smart community platforms can use AI to match residents with local events, projects, or mentors, while community hubs—both physical and virtual—offer safe spaces for dialogue, creativity, and collaboration. Inclusive design ensures accessibility for all ages, abilities, and languages, turning every member into an active co‑author of the community narrative. By embedding transparency, local governance, and participatory budgeting into digital tools, we can rebuild trust and give residents a tangible voice in shaping the future of their surroundings.
